Tourists Can Request VAT Refunds

  • Peru’s National Superintendency of Customs and Tax Administration (SUNAT) has established a procedure for refunding the general sales tax (IGV) to tourists through the publication of Resolution 097-2023.
  • This follows Supreme Decree No. 226-2020-EF which incorporated tax refunds for tourists who are foreign natural persons not domiciled in the country and stay for no more than 60 days. SUNAT also modified the rules on electronic issuance and payment vouchers to allow for the issuance of invoices to tourists entering the country.
  • Tourists can initiate the VAT refund procedure by entering their identity document into a self-management kiosk or mobile application at international air or sea terminals and selecting certificates for the goods they purchased.
  • The system assigns a red or green channel, with red requiring tourists to show their identity document, goods purchased, and electronic invoices to SUNAT staff, while green validates the credit or debit card number for IGV refund payment.
  • The payment will be made within five calendar days, deducting the commission charged by the collaborating entity for this service.
